Misaligned Tracks
Misaligned tracks represent a typical problem that can significantly impede the functionality of a garage door. The tracks, which lead the door's motion, are critical to ensuring smooth procedure. When these tracks become misaligned, they can create the door to operate erratically, potentially resulting in jamming or total failing to close or open.
Numerous variables can add to track imbalance, including structural changes in the garage, deterioration with time, or inappropriate installation. Routine maintenance is important to discover any type of early signs of imbalance - Arizona Garage Door Services. House owners should routinely check the tracks for signs of flexing or obstruction, ensuring they are tidy and complimentary from particles that could hinder motion
If misalignment is thought, it is suggested to attend to the issue without delay. Attempting to require the door open or shut can intensify the issue, resulting in more considerable damage. In a lot of cases, realigning the tracks may call for customized devices or experience. For that reason, employing the aid of a qualified garage door service technician can make certain that the tracks are appropriately aligned, restoring the door's performance and boosting safety and security at the same time.
Faulty Sensors
Defective sensors can dramatically harm the functionality and safety and security of a garage door system. These sensing units, commonly located near the base of the door tracks, are made to find challenges in the door's course, making sure that the door turns around if something is in the way. When these sensors breakdown, the door may stop working to run correctly, presenting a threat of injury or property damage.
Usual problems connected with defective sensors include misalignment, blockages, or electric failings. Misaligned sensors might not communicate correctly, leading to the door falling short to open or shut.

Damaged Springs
Just how can house owners recognize when their garage door springs are harmed? If the garage door appears to be uneven or does not open or close efficiently, the springtimes might be endangered.
An additional sign is a visible assessment of the springtimes themselves. Try to find any kind of voids or breaks in the coils, in addition to rust or rust, which can deteriorate the springs over time. They may need substitute if the Arizona Garage Door Services springtimes appear extended or elongated. Additionally, uncommon audios during procedure, such as loud bangs or a considerable jerking movement, can signify that the springtimes are falling short.
It's critical to note that garage door springs are under enormous stress, making them harmful to deal with without appropriate training. Property owners need to abstain from trying repair work themselves and ought to speak to a professional specialist to evaluate the situation and carry out needed substitutes. Timely focus to harmed springs is necessary for keeping garage door functionality and guaranteeing security.
Loud Procedure
A garage door that runs noisily can be a resource of aggravation for homeowners and may indicate underlying issues that require attention. Loud procedure can originate from numerous aspects, consisting of worn-out rollers, loose hardware, or lack of lubrication.
Damaged rollers are usually the main offender, as they can create grinding or rattling sounds when the door closes and opens up (Arizona Garage Door Services). Steel rollers can use down in time, bring about increased rubbing and noise. Changing these with nylon rollers can substantially minimize sound levels, as they tend to run more silently
Loose equipment, such as screws and nuts, can also contribute to a noisy garage door. As the door steps, vibrations can create these components to rattle, producing unwanted noises. Normal examination and tightening up of these components can help maintain a quieter procedure.
Additionally, a lack of lubrication on relocating parts, including hinges and tracks, can lead to squeaking or grinding noises. Using a silicone-based lubricant can decrease these sounds and prolong the life-span of the components. Resolving these issues immediately can not just enhance the door's performance however additionally improve the general harmony of your home setting.

First, guarantee that the remote's batteries are fresh and properly mounted. Weak or depleted batteries are one of the most typical culprits behind a non-responsive remote. If the batteries are fine, inspect for any obstructions or electronic disturbance that could interrupt the signal. Products like close-by cordless tools or even thick walls may hamper interaction in between the remote and the garage door opener.
If these actions do not resolve the concern, consider reprogramming the remote. This procedure commonly entails holding back details switches on the remote and the garage door opener, following the producer's instructions.
In many cases, the remote itself might be damaged or damaged, necessitating a substitute. Normal maintenance and timely battery replacements can help prevent remote problems and guarantee smooth operation of your garage door, maintaining the ease that house owners expect.
